The Rutgers Medical School was also built on this campus in 1970 but a year later was separated by the State to create the College of Medicine and Dentistry of New Jersey (now UMDNJ). The two universities continue to share the land and facilities on the campus in a slightly irregular arrangement. The medical school was returned to Rutgers in 2014.

Rutgers Labor Management Partnership - SMLR's goal is to bring together creative minds in the New Jersey labor-management community to share ideas. Occupational Training and Education Consortium – houses a group of grant-funded health, safety, environmental and workforce development projects.
